Kanzashi, the beautiful traditional Japanese hair ornament, is a timeless symbol of elegance and cultural importance. The detailed designs and rich history of Kanzashi make it an intriguing part of Japanese culture. From the materials used to the meanings and symbolism behind its patterns, this versatile accessory has evolved and adapted to modern times while preserving its traditional charm.
Kanzashi are fabricated from a wide range of materials, including lacquered wood, gold and/or silver-plated metal, tortoiseshell, silk, and more recently, bakelite.
